Summary The Pocket Guide is based on Bright Futures: Guidelines for Health Supervision of Infants, Children, and Adolescents, Third Edition. Presenting key information from Guidelines, the Pocket Guide serves as a quick reference tool and training resource for health care professionals. - P. vii.
